Bahrain says debris from intercepted Iranian drones injures child, damages homes

Bahrain's Interior Ministry said on Thursday that an 11-year-old girl suffered minor injuries, while vehicles caught fire and homes were damaged after debris fell from Iranian drones that were intercepted and destroyed. The girl was provided treatment at the site, ministry said.The debris resulting from the interception of drones fell on vehicles and houses in Hamad City and the capital Manama, causing damages, it added.
